y55如何升级成origin os?

试问谁不想拥有一部电池足够大,性能又不错的手机呢?

现在的手机电池基本都是在4500mAh左右,通常情况下都是一天一充,在重度使用的情况下,很少有手机能够做到两天一充,即便是升级到5000mAh,也只是比4500mAh好了一那么一点,而4000mAh左右的电池甚至要两天一充,所以一部大电池的手机无论是外出还是使用都能让人感到安心。

现在手机市场上,除了一部分三防手机有夸张的电池之外,对于性能有要求的同时还要兼顾机身外观的大电池手机可以说是凤毛麟角,比如ROG 游戏手机,不仅有大电池,还有超强的性能,但是价格也不便宜,8+128GB的版本也要3999,其次就是Redmi note 9也拥有6000mAh的大电池,虽然价格很便宜,但已经是前年的手机了,而且还不支持5G。

还有一部就是vivo Y55s,兼顾了续航和性能的同时还有不错的外观,最主要的还是1299起的售价,即便是8+256GB的版本也只要1899,是一部性价比很高的手机。

这部手机最大的特点就是有足够大的电池容量,6000mAh的电池即便是重度使用也能坚持更长时间,对于经常外出或者是对手机续航有要求的人来说,一部大电池的手机是很省心的。而vivo Y55s能够坚持连续20小时的视频,13个小时的游戏,导航11个小时,搭配18W的快充使用,充电速度虽然不能和百瓦快充相比,但也够用了。

一般做到5000mAh左右手机的机身厚度就已经很厚了,ROG已经突破了10mm,同为6000mAh电池的手机,vivo Y55s的机身只有9mm左右,重量为199g,整体还是比较轻盈的,机身后盖采用的3D弧面造型,握持感很好。

正面是6.58英寸的水滴屏,虽然是LCD材质,但是显示效果不错,1080的分辨率显示清晰细腻,DCI-P3广色域色彩丰富画质绚丽,还有防蓝光模式和夜读模式,无论是日光下还是黑暗的夜晚,vivo Y55s都有不错的视觉效果,这就是大厂比较好的地方,不管是大几千的旗舰还是比较便宜的入门级手机都有很好的细节和精致的做工,这也是为什么大多数人会认准一个品牌的原因。

熟悉相机配置的朋友可能知道,一般来说很少有品牌会在千元机上使用5000万像素的传感器作为主摄,一般都是用于自己的旗舰,大底大光圈增加手机的进光量,能够输出画面质量更高的照片,相对于依靠后期算法实现的大像素,反而是大面积的感光器更实在,有更清晰的画面细节。

主摄很能打,而且还有不错的夜拍效果,在这个价位段来说是算是高配了,因为主摄太过用力,幅摄就显得很一般,只有200万的微距,不过有总比没有强,毕竟主摄已经完全够用了。

搭载的是联发科的天玑700处理器,这几年的联发科开始崛起,有不少口碑不错的芯片,天玑700是台积电的7nm工艺制程,CPU是2+6的架构,大核频率为2.2GHz,支持5G双载波聚合,而且功耗比较低,算是性能不错的一颗芯片。再加上vivo的优化调校,平时使用的时候流畅度是很高的,应用启动和加载速度度很快,甚至还有不错的游戏体验。

系统是vivo最新的Origin OS,除了优化之后更流畅之外,UI设计比较简洁,也符合年轻人的审美潮流,还有很多实用的小功能。总的来说,vivo Y55s是一部超出期待的千元旗舰,虽然定价低,但是手机配置不低,尤其是6000mAh的大电池,这个电池足够大,所以vivo Y55s的使用体验会更好。

}
  • 笔记-分布式锁与缓存:

  • 笔记版本说明:2020年提供过笔记文档,但只有P1-P50的内容,2021年整理了P340的内容。请点击标题下面分栏查看系列笔记

    • 可以白嫖,但请勿转载发布,笔记手打不易
    • 本系列笔记不断迭代优化,csdn:hancoder上是最新版内容,10W字都是在csdn免费开放观看的。
    • 离线md笔记文件获取方式见文末。2021-3版本的md笔记打完压缩包共500k(云图床),包括本项目笔记,还有cloud、docker、mybatis-plus、rabbitMQ等个人相关笔记
  • 本项目其他笔记见专栏:

打赏码与离线markdown笔记个人邮箱在文尾

集群是个物理形态,分布式是个工作方式。

远程调用:在分布式系统中,各个服务可能处于不同主机,但是服务之间不可避免的相互调用,我们成为远程调用

服务注册/发现&注册中心

A服务调用B服务,A服务并不知道B服务当前在哪几台服务器有,那些是正常的,那些服务已经下线。解决这个问题可以引入注册中心。

配置中心用来几种管理微服务的配置信息。

服务熔断&服务降级

在微服务架构中,微服务之间通过网络进行通信,存在相互依赖,当其中一个服务不可用时,有可能会造成雪崩效应。要防止这样的情况,必须要有容错机制来保护服务。

库存服务出现故障导致响应慢,导致商品服务需要等待,可能等到10s后库存服务才能响应。库存服务的不可用导致商品服务阻塞,商品服务等的期间,订单服务也处于阻塞。一个服务不可用导致整个服务链都阻塞。如果是高并发,第一个请求调用后阻塞10s得不到结果,第二个请求直接阻塞10s。更多的请求进来导致请求积压,全部阻塞,最终服务器的资源耗尽。导致雪崩

指定超时时间,库存服务3s没有响应就超时,如果经常失败,比如10s内100个请求都失败了。开启断路保护机制,下一次请求进来不调用库存服务了,因为上一次100%错误都出现了,我们直接在此中断,商品服务直接返回,返回一些默认数据或者null,而不调用库存服务了,这样就不会导致请求积压

  • 设置服务的超时,当被调用的服务经常失败到达某个阈值,我们可以开启断路保护机制,后来的请求不再去调用这个服务。本地直接返回默认的数据
  • 在运维期间,当系统处于高峰期,系统资源紧张,我们可以让非核心业务降级运行。降级:某些服务不处理,或者处理简单【抛异常、返回NULL、调用Mock数据、调用Fallback处理逻辑】

客户端发送请求到服务器路途中,设置一个网关,请求都先到达网关,网关对请求进行统一认证(合法非法)和处理等操作。他是安检。

在微服务架构中,API gateway作为整体架构的重要组件,它抽象了微服务中都需要的公共功能,同时提供了客户端负载均衡,服务自动熔断,灰度发布,统一认证,限流流控,日志统计等丰富的功能,帮助我们解决很多API管理难题。

前后分离开发,分为内网部署和外网部署,外网是面向公众访问的,部署前端项目,可以有手机APP,电脑网页;内网部署的是后端集群,前端在页面上操作发送请求到后端,在这途中会经过Nginx集群,Nginx把请求转交给API网关(springcloud gateway)(网关可以根据当前请求动态地路由到指定的服务,看当前请求是想调用商品服务还是购物车服务还是检索),从路由过来如果请求很多,可以负载均衡地调用商品服务器中一台(商品服务复制了多份),当商品服务器出现问题也可以在网关层面对服务进行熔断或降级(使用阿里的sentinel组件),网关还有其他的功能如认证授权、限流(只放行部分到服务器)等。

到达服务器后进行处理(springboot为微服务),服务与服务可能会相互调用(使用OpenFeign组件),有些请求可能经过登录才能进行(基于/ 下载vagrant安装,安装后重启系统。cmd中输入vagrant有版本代表成功了。

前面的页面中有ssh账号信息。vagrant ssh 就会连上虚拟机。可以使用exit退出

下次使用也可以直接vagrant up直接启动,但要确保当前目录在C:/用户/ 文件夹下,他下面有一个Vagrantfile,不过我们也可以配置环境变量。

不过他使用的网络方式是网络地址转换NAT(端口转发),如果其他主机要访问虚拟机,必须由windows端口如3333断发给虚拟机端口如3306。这样每在linux里安一个软件都要进行端口映射,不方便,(也可以在virualBox里挨个设置)。我们想要给虚拟机一个固定的ip地址,windows和虚拟机可以互相ping通。

  • 方式1是在虚拟机中配置静态ip。

  • 
     
     
     


    根据页面命令执行完命令

    sudo docker pull mysql:f的问题了,我觉得这个问题是跟mysql版本和linux版本有关系,你自己看下你系统里的配置文件样式就可以了
     


因为有目录映射,所以我们可以直接在镜像外执行
 





所有的数据库数据再复杂也不建立外键,因为在电商系统里,数据量大,做外键关联很耗性能。


name是给我们看的,code才是数据库里真正的信息。


选择primary和identity作为主键。然后点preview就可以看到生成这张表的语句。









#表前缀(类名不会包含表前缀) # 我们的pms数据库中的表的前缀都pms # 如果写了表前缀,每一张表对于的javaBean就不会添加前缀了

在网页上下方点击每页显示50个(pms库中的表),以让全部都显示,然后点击全部,点击生成代码。下载了压缩包

  • 还复制了exception文件夹,对应的位置关系自己观察一下就行

  • #表前缀(类名不会包含表前缀) # 我们的pms数据库中的表的前缀都pms # 如果写了表前缀,每一张表对于的javaBean就不会添加前缀了

    #表前缀(类名不会包含表前缀) # 我们的pms数据库中的表的前缀都pms # 如果写了表前缀,每一张表对于的javaBean就不会添加前缀了

    #表前缀(类名不会包含表前缀) # 我们的pms数据库中的表的前缀都pms # 如果写了表前缀,每一张表对于的javaBean就不会添加前缀了

 

一个更易于构建云原生应用的动态服务发现、配置管理和服务管理平台。
nacos作为我们的注册中心和配置中心。

为了能git管理nacos及其内置的数据库,我们采用这种方式,方便你运行时也保留原有内置数据库内容

网关使用的是Netty

ES6+Vue写到了另一博文里

vue项目开放端口太麻烦了,其他主机访问不了。防火墙输入策略和host什么的修改过,nacos等其他服务能正常访问,vue项目别的主机访问不了,不知道哪里有限制

提供了tree组件,他的数据是以data属性显示的。而他的子菜单是由data里的children属性决定的,当然这个属性可以改

这里有sql和entity不对应的情况,有的sql文件改起来比较麻烦,下面这个sql应该是准确的。不明白的看前面的数据库章节

  • show_status:是否显示,用于逻辑删除
  • sort:同层级同父目录下显示顺序
  • InnoDB表,自增大小1437,utf编码,动态行格式

但是报错404找不到,此处就解决登录页验证码不显示的问题。

他要给8080发请求读取数据,但是数据是在10000端口上,如果找到了这个请求改端口那改起来很麻烦。方法1是改vue项目里的全局配置,方法2是搭建个网关,让网关路由到10000(即将vue项目里的请求都给网关,网关经过url处理后,去nacos里找到管理后台的微服务,就可以找到对应的端口了,这样我们就无需管理端口,统一交给网关管理端口接口)

  • Access-Control-Max-Age :表明该响应的有效时间为多少秒。在有效时间内,浏览器无须为同一请求再次发起预检请求。请注意,浏览器自身维护了一个最大有效时间,如果该首部字段的值超过了最大有效时间,将失效

解决方法:在网关中定义“GulimallCorsConfiguration”类,该类用来做过滤,允许所有的请求跨域。

renren-fast/ ,上班期间很容易忽略收账信息,邮箱回邮基本秒回

禁止转载发布,禁止散播,若发现大量散播,将对本系统文章图床进行重置处理。

技术人就该干点技术人该干的事

如果帮到了你,留下赞吧,谢谢支持

作者信息:在校时候学习记录的笔记,目前就职于阿里云,需要内推可联系

}

我要回帖

更多关于 originos支持y系列吗 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信